body
{
	background-color:White;
	padding-right: 0px;
	margin-top: 1em;
	padding-left: 0px;
	padding-bottom: 0px;
	 font-family: Arial,Helvetica,sans-serif;
    font-size: 80%;
    line-height: 1.6;
	color:black;
	padding-top: 0px;
}
#main2, .main
{
	margin: 0;
	vertical-align:top;
width:100%;	

}
.hlavni_pruh {
          box-shadow:none;
    -webkit-box-shadow: none;
-moz-box-shadow: none;
     width: 100%;
     margin-bottom: 2em; 
}
.hlavni_pruh
{clear: both;
width: 100%;
float: none;

}
.dalsi
{
float: none;
display: block;
}
#hlav, #stred,  #pravy, .rekl_re, .radek, #dolni, #rekla1, #rekla2, .rekl3, .novinky, .re_kon3, .sky, .vypnout, #hlavicka, .menu, #navigace, .menu_reky,  .re_kon, .sloupec_grafika, .resp-container, .paticka, .reklamaW
{
	display:none;
	 margin:0;
	 padding:0;
	 width:0;
}
.rekl_re {
    border: solid 1px #01416F;
    width: 96%;
    text-align: center;
    margin: 1em 0;
    padding: 1em;
    font-size: 100%;
    font-weight: bold;
    text-transform: uppercase;
    font-family: 'Courier New' , Courier, monospace;
    font-style: italic;
    line-height: 1.4;
}
.odsad2
{
	margin-left: 165px;
}
.vlevo {
    float:left;

}
.vlevo img, .vlevo input, .kontext input, .kontext img {
    margin-left: 1em;
    vertical-align: middle;
}
.rekl_nadp
{
		font-size: 150%;
		font-weight:bold;
		margin-bottom: 1em;

}
#map
{
	
	width:100%;
HEIGHT: 800px;
}
.rekl_re img
{
	border:0;
	padding-right: 1em;
}
#slcl table, #slcl2 table
{
	font-size:100%;
}
#slcl h3, #novin h3, #slcl2 table
{
	margin: 0.5em 0 0 0;
	padding:0;
}
.clanek h2
{
 font-size:120%;
}
.tab {width:100%;
}
#kilometraze .tab {
    border-width:1px;border-style:Solid;border-collapse:collapse;
}
.tab td {
    padding: 3px;
}
.info
{
 font-weight:bold; 	
}

.sez_nad
{

	margin: 1em 0 0 0;
	padding: 0;
	font-weight:bold;
	font-size: 150%;
	display:block;
	
}
.sez_popis
{
	margin-top:1px;
}
.sez_popis_t
{
	margin-top:1px;
	font-weight:bold;
}
.sez_adr
{
  font-weight:bold;
}
 .nadpis h2, .nadpis a
{
	margin:1em 0 0 0;
	padding: 0;
}
#kilom
{
    DISPLAY: none;
    HEIGHT: 0px;
    WIDTH: 0px
}

#tisk, .nezobrazovat 
{
    DISPLAY:block;
}
.obrr
{
float: right;
}
.mezera
{
CLEAR: both; FONT-SIZE: 1px;
}
.stred
{
	text-align:center;
}
    .zobr-user, .zobr-reky, .rovne ul.dynamic
{
	list-style: none;
	text-align:left;

}
    .zobr-reky li
{
	float:left;
	margin-right:20px;
	
}
.zobr-reky
{
     display:inline-block;
     padding-left: 5px;

}
#kilometraze iframe
{
width: 400px;
height: 250px;
margin-bottom: 1em;
}
.odsad_r
{
margin-right: 1em;
margin-bottom: 1em;
}
.gmnoprint{
  display:none;
}
#PanelKilom table td:first-child {
vertical-align: top;
}